This unit has been developed to accommodate the latest of
technical developments in the USB area. The large number of
different USB storage media offered today unfortunately does
not allow full compatibility of all storage media. Because of this
reason, problems with the play of USB storage media may
occur in isolated cases. This is not a malfunction of the unit.

Communication media may contain numerous data/files and
indexes. Therefore you must specify which files should be
played.
1.
If this step has not been completed: Insert the CD or DVD
into the drive. You will see the file selection dialog now. It is
structured as follows:
-
Index Overview (1)
-
File Overview ()
-
Currently selected Index and selected file (3):
The index name is displayed in brackets.
Example: "[Index1] File name.jpg".
-
"Selection Audio-Files" key (4): Displays music files.
-
"Selection Photo-Files" key (5): Displays photo files.
-
"Selection Video-Files" key (6): Displays video files.
Note:
In this menu you may select the index overview, the file
overview and the selection keys by using the direction
keys (◄, ►) on the remote control.
Please note:
Numerous reproduction and compression procedures as well
as differences in quality of CDs/DVDs and burned CDs and
DVDs are available.
Because of this reason problems with the play of files, (i.e.
files may be displayed but cannot be played), may occur in
isolated cases. This is not a malfunction of the unit.
